115 suspected currency racketeers arrested in Enugu State

Published By: Ayorinde Oluokun

…. N110m, $8,368 recovered

One hundred and fifteen suspected currency racketeers were arrested in Enugu State on Wednesday in a joint operation involving operatives of the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ission, the Nigeria Police Force and and the Nigeria Customs Service.

The suspects comprising 113 males and two females were arrested in a sting operation at Owerri Road, Ogui, Enugu State, following credible intelligence about some bureau de change operators, currency speculators and street hawkers operating illegal foreign exchange markets in that environment, the EFCC said in a statement by its spokesperson, Dele Oyewale.

According to the statement items recovered from them include: N110, 700,000.00 ( One Hundred and Ten Million, Seven Hundred Thousand Naira only), $8,368.00( Eight Thousand, Three Hundred and Sixty Eight United States Dollars), £145.00( One Hundred and Forty Five Pounds), €2,725( Two Thousand, Seven Hundred Twenty Five Euros), 900 South African Rands, 32,000.00 CFA, 100 Turkiya, and 500 Bank Mozambique currencies in different denominations.

A safe abandoned by one of the street hawkers was also recovered.

EFCC added tha preliminary investigation showed that some of the suspects are foreigners from Niger Republic.

They would soon be charged to court.
